Robert F. Kennedy Jr., secretary of Health and Human Services, says he wants to “make America healthy again.” He’s put food chemical safety in the spotlight and pushed for the ban on Red Dye No. 3. But what about the other toxic chemicals still lurking in our food and packaging?

Right now, 13 harmful chemicals – like BPA and titanium dioxide – are still legally allowed in the food we eat and the packaging it comes in, despite serious health risks:

* BPA, a hormone disruptor that may harm the immune and reproductive systems
* Titanium dioxide, linked to DNA damage and shown to accumulate in the body
* BHA and BHT, tied to cancer and endocrine disruption

Many of these chemicals have been banned or heavily restricted in other countries, but in the U.S., they’re still on our plates.
